On a machine with no machzwd, loading the module prints out..

machzwd: MachZ ZF-Logic Watchdog driver initializing.
0xffff
machzwd: Watchdog using action = RESET

- the 0xffff printk is unnecessary
- 0xffff seems to be 'hardware not present'
- fix CodingStyle. (This driver could use some more work here)

Signed-off-by: Dave Jones <davej@redhat.com>

--- linux-2.6.15.noarch/drivers/char/watchdog/machzwd.c~	2006-02-01 22:20:16.000000000 -0500
+++ linux-2.6.15.noarch/drivers/char/watchdog/machzwd.c	2006-02-01 22:22:23.000000000 -0500
@@ -427,8 +427,7 @@ static int __init zf_init(void)
 	printk(KERN_INFO PFX ": MachZ ZF-Logic Watchdog driver initializing.\n");
 
 	ret = zf_get_ZFL_version();
-	printk("%#x\n", ret);
-	if((!ret) || (ret != 0xffff)){
+	if ((!ret) || (ret == 0xffff)) {
 		printk(KERN_WARNING PFX ": no ZF-Logic found\n");
 		return -ENODEV;
 	}
